ResortBrokers’ agents Jeff Keast and Todd Warner have settled the sale of the business of Central Cosmo Apartment Hotel in the inner-Brisbane suburb of Milton.

Zoned short-term, the 74-apartment corporate hotel is located on Park Road, Milton’s most famous street, just two kilometres from the Brisbane CBD.

In addition to the hotel business, the sale included two freehold office lots and three commercial lots.

The business and associated real estate were purchased by a buyer within ResortBrokers’ network who owns another short-let business in a neighbouring suburb.

“Central Cosmo Apartment Hotel is one of a rare number of Brisbane CBD fringe hotels operating under a management rights model,” Jeff Keast told The Hotel Conversation.
